The All-22 view of the Immaculate Reception

The Immaculate Reception is a famous controversial football play from the Steelers-Raiders playoff game on December 22, 1972. Franco Harris scored a game-winning touchdown. The NFL Network called it the greatest play in NFL history.

Kurosawa’s High and Low

High and Low (1963) is my second favorite of the Kurosawa films I have seen (after Yojimbo). It’s a crime film about kidnapping. Kidnappers call an executive to extort a ransom because they have kidnapped his son. It turns out that they have erroneously kidnapped his chauffeur’s son. What does the executive do now?

Secretariat’s amazing Belmont race (1973)

He won by 31 lengths! His time is still the race record almost 50 years later. I watched it live on TV and have never seen anything like it. If you haven’t seen it, watch the video.

Secretariat still has the fastest time for all three Triple Crown races.
